Ji Hyun Woo

About

Ji Hyun Woo is a South Korean actor and musician. Born as Joo Hyung Tae on November 29, 1984, he is the former lead guitarist for the Korean indie rock band The Nuts. He made his acting debut in the 2003 and has starred in many popular films and television dramas, including “Invincible Lee Pyung Kang” (2009), “Birth of a Rich Man” (2010), “A Thousand Kisses” (2011), “Queen In Hyun’s Man” (2012), “Trot Lovers” (2014), “Angry Mom” (2015), “Bad Thief, Good Thief” (2017) and “Risky Romance” (2018). Also a talented musician, Ji Hyun Woo started his music career as a session guitarist for the band Moonchild and then formed The Nuts with Park Joon Shik and Kim Hyun Joong in 2004. He released his first solo single in 2011. Ji Hyun Woo’s older brother is Ji Hyun Soo of the rock band N.EX.T.
